你查询的IP:[60.230.202.188]  地理位置:澳大利亚Telstra网络

最新查询124.254.180.109 203.90.26.143 211.160.123.11 121.48.34.210 118.230.39.84 203.93.175.31 122.224.141.168 61.232.165.4 168.160.190.132 60.230.202.188 210.32.140.3 125.254.128.26 123.177.219.135 116.4.185.93 114.64.245.206 202.168.160.28 121.60.11.127 203.94.67.130 218.217.77.106 203.192.7.161 123.99.128.231 124.88.255.235 114.28.25.99 220.160.160.122 202.91.224.253 125.213.158.203 119.78.187.45 120.92.58.245 202.38.140.189 210.15.128.118 60.55.72.77